Pop of gold with jeans

We've all heard of a pop of color, but these days, it's all about a pop of shine. Instead of using a hot pink pump or a red boot to spice up a neutral outfit, opt for a silver or gold shoe. These gold sandals paired with light wash denim and a cream-colored jacket add unexpected sheen, rather than a fun color. The effect is an updated, chic twist on a classic way of jazzing up a basic outfit with fun accessories. 

Metallic boots with midi skirts

Pretty, printed midi skirts and flowy, maxi-length sundresses are some of our ultimate spring and summer staples. If you're looking for an updated way to rock a longer hemline, you might consider shiny toes peeking out from underneath your skirt. We love this look that pairs a form-fitting, printed midi skirt with a denim shirt and silver boots. The coordinated silver jewelry ties the boots in with the rest of the outfit and gives the look plenty of texture and shine.

Gunmetal

While most metallic moments are eye-catching and bold, that doesn't mean that you can't rock the metallic trend in a way that's a bit more neutral. Instead of silver, gold, or a bold metallic color, consider gunmetal. This shade is darker and a bit less vibrant, and it allows you to embrace the metallic shoe trend without the risk of looking distracting or over-the-top. These DKNY Chelsea boots would look understated while still being updated when paired with a pair of jeans or black pants.

Socks with silver sandals

The socks with sandals look has to be one of the most controversial trends out there. There are plenty of ways to get this trend wrong, but if you're going to try it, this is definitely the way to do it. These extra shiny silver peep-toe heels paired with grey socks are so cute that we almost forgot why this trend was controversial at all. While the shoes are the stars of this show, we should note that printed socks like the ones pictured are the best style of socks to wear with sandals.
